Workshop for virtual joint centres in agricultural nitrogen, 11 March 2015

BBSRC are holding a workshop to discuss the proposed upcoming Newton Fund call for Virtual Joint Centres in Agricultural Nitrogen with Brazil, China and India. The workshop is open to UK academics who are eligible to receive BBSRC funding.

Date: 11 March 2015, 10am – 4pm
Venue: Park Crescent Conference Centre, London

The workshop will be an opportunity to find out more about the call, to meet the BBSRC team involved, meet other UK researchers who could be potential collaborators, and to provide advice to BBSRC to help scope the call. The outputs of this workshop will help to inform the scope of the call which should launch in spring 2015.

Areas of research which could be addressed by a Virtual Joint Centre could include:

  • increasing nitrogen use efficiency in crop plants
  • developing/improving biological nitrogen fixation in crop plants
  • agronomic nitrogen management and/or efficiency
